Accounting Concentration

To provide more background in accounting, the student would be required to complete three electives from the following list for the concentration in Accounting:

ACC 505  Business Law for Accountants
ACC 518  Introduction to Accounting Information Systems and Databases
ACC 521  Federal Income Tax II
ACC 526  Accounting Information Systems: Audit and Control
ACC 533  Accounting Information Systems: Analysis and Design
ACC 600  Financial Reporting & Analysis
ACC 617  International Financial Accounting Standards & Reporting
ACC 620  Cost Management
ACC 622  Advanced Auditing
ACC 625  Federal Income Taxation for Business
ACC 631  Fraud Examination
ACC 650  Professional Issues in Accounting
ACC 680  Special Topics in Accounting
ACC 690  Independent Study in Accounting
